Personal data Hendrikus Staring 

  • He was born on November 13, 1882 in Westervoort.
  • He died on December 25, 1944 in Nijmegen, he was 62 years old.
    Hendrikus Staring werd op 13 november 1882 geboren in Westervoort als zoon van Hendrik Staring, arbeider, en Christina Wolters. Hendrikus bleef ongehuwd. Van beroep losarbeider stierf hij op kerstavond 1944, 62 jaar oud. Pas op 13 november 1945, bijna een jaar na zijn dood, werd zijn overlijden in Nijmegen ingeschreven. Hij ligt begraven op de Begr.pl. Graafseweg in het vak van de niet-katholieke slachtoffers van na september '44.
